Out of retirement, matador enthralls
From Times Wire Reports
A young matador returned to a Barcelona ring five years after quitting at the peak of his career, enduring a terrifying near-goring to win standing ovations in a Spanish city known for strong sentiments against the sport.
A sellout crowd of 20,000 watched as Jose Tomas, 31, performed in his turquoise and gold suit. At one point, he was briefly pinned by a bull but rolled away unscathed.
Scalpers reportedly got more than $5,000 for some tickets.
